TechCrunchApple Updates App Review Guidelines, Will Remove Unupdated or Low-Quality Apps and Restrict Variants in Established Categories
Apple said it may remove existing apps that are not updated or attracting users. The change targets well-established categories including dating, flashlight, and wallpaper apps.

Poke Becomes First AI Agent Approved for Apple Messages for Business, Will Pay Apple Per-User Fees
Poke, launched in March 2026, will add iMessage to its SMS, Telegram and WhatsApp channels after securing Apple approval. The Palo Alto startup has relayed 100 million messages and recently raised its valuation to $300 million.
TechCrunchCash App Releases $25 NFC Star-Shaped Tap-to-Pay Wand
Cash App will begin selling a star-shaped wand on Thursday that links to its debit card and works at any Visa contactless terminal. The $25 device is the first in a planned line of NFC tags aimed at younger users.
TechCrunchSubstack Launches Reply Rules, Giving Creators Automated Tools to Filter Comments
Substack introduced Reply Rules on Wednesday, allowing creators to set automated guidelines for comments across posts, Notes, and Chat. The system learns from user actions to filter replies that do not match creator preferences.
TechCrunchGoogle Announces Fake Call Detection and Multiple Other Android, Photos, Books, and Search Updates
Google announced Tuesday that Android will add automatic fake call detection to Phone by Google on Android 12+ devices starting this month. The feature uses RCS signals to verify calls from contacts and warn users when a scammer impersonates a trusted number.
vitals.lifehacker.comNew App The Mall Scrapes Retail Sites to Let Users Track Thousands of Brands in One Place
A new app called The Mall lets shoppers create a digital collection of favorite brands and track sales and restocks in one place. The startup, founded in October 2025, is rolling out on an invite-only basis with plans for broader availability by the end of summer 2026.

Audio App Huxe to Shut Down After Spotify Adds Similar Feature
Huxe, an audio generation app started by former NotebookLM developers, will stop working later this month. The company is removing the app from the App Store and Play Store and will delete user data after a seven-day period.
